Frequently Asked Questions About Junk Removal in University Park

Common questions about junk removal services in University Park, Iowa

What are the most common types of junk removal requests in University Park, IA, and do local services handle them?

In University Park, a small rural community, common junk removal requests include old farm equipment, household items from estate cleanouts, yard waste, and renovation debris from home updates. Many residents also need help disposing of outdated appliances and furniture. Local junk removal services in the area are typically equipped to handle these items, often offering to sort for donation, recycling, or proper disposal, including trips to the Mahaska County Landfill or recycling centers in Oskaloosa.

How does living in a small town like University Park affect junk removal service availability and scheduling?

Due to University Park's small population (around 500 residents), there are no large national junk removal franchises based directly in town. However, residents can access services from nearby cities like Oskaloosa or Ottumwa, which often serve the surrounding rural areas. Scheduling is usually flexible, with many local operators offering same-day or next-day service, but it's wise to book a few days in advance, especially during spring cleaning or after local events. Some companies may have travel fees, so confirm pricing that includes the distance to University Park.

Are there any specific local regulations in University Park or Mahaska County for disposing of certain junk items?

Yes, Mahaska County has regulations that affect junk disposal from University Park. Electronics (like TVs and computers) cannot be placed in regular trash and must be recycled at designated facilities, such as the Mahaska County Secondary Road Department's collection events. Tires, hazardous waste (paint, chemicals), and appliances containing refrigerants also have special disposal requirements. Reputable local junk removal services will know these rules and handle items appropriately, ensuring compliance with county ordinances and avoiding fines for residents.

What should University Park residents know about pricing for junk removal in a rural area?

Pricing for junk removal in University Park often includes factors unique to rural service. Many companies charge based on the volume of junk (e.g., by the truckload) plus a travel fee from their base in a nearby city. On average, a small load might start around $150-$200, with larger loads costing more. It's common for services to offer free on-site estimates. Since University Park is in a farming community, some companies may provide discounts for agricultural-related cleanouts or bulk items like old fencing. Always ask for an all-inclusive quote to avoid surprises.

Can University Park residents donate reusable items through local junk removal services, and where do these items typically go?

Absolutely. Many junk removal services serving University Park prioritize donating usable items to local charities. Common destinations include thrift stores in Oskaloosa, such as Goodwill or the Salvation Army, or community organizations like the Mahaska County Peace Pipe Center. Some services even partner directly with churches or shelters in the area. When booking, residents can request that items in good condition (like furniture, clothing, or working appliances) be separated for donation, which can sometimes reduce disposal costs and support the local community.

Finding Affordable Junk Removal in University Park, IA: Local Tips That Actually Save You Money

Expert insights on cheapest junk removal near me in University Park, Iowa

Finding Budget-Friendly Junk Removal in Our Small Town

When you're searching for "cheapest junk removal near me" in University Park, Iowa, you're not just looking for a low price—you're looking for value that makes sense for our community. As a small town of about 500 residents, we have unique considerations that big-city services don't always understand. The good news? There are several strategies that can help you clear out unwanted items without breaking the bank, especially if you're flexible and willing to do a little planning.

Why University Park Presents Special Junk Removal Challenges

Our rural location means many national junk removal chains don't service our area directly, which can actually work to your advantage. Local providers and independent operators often offer more competitive rates because they have lower overhead costs. However, the flip side is that fewer options exist, so timing matters. If you're clearing out a property before moving or tackling a spring cleaning project, you'll want to schedule services well in advance, particularly during peak seasons like late spring and early fall when everyone seems to be doing the same thing.

Practical Money-Saving Strategies for University Park Residents

First, consider what you're actually throwing away. The Mahaska County Landfill (about 20 minutes away in Oskaloosa) charges by weight, so separating heavy items like concrete, dirt, or construction debris from lighter household goods can significantly reduce costs. Many local haulers will appreciate this separation and may offer discounted rates for sorted loads.

Second, think about timing. Mid-week appointments (Tuesday through Thursday) often cost less than weekend services since demand is lower. If you have a flexible schedule, ask providers about their "slow days"—you might save 10-20% just by choosing a less popular time.

Third, combine efforts with neighbors. If several households on your street have items to remove, coordinating a single larger pickup can reduce per-household costs dramatically. This community approach works particularly well in tight-knit areas like University Park.

Local Alternatives to Traditional Junk Removal

Don't overlook free options that work well in our area. The University Park community Facebook group often has members willing to take usable items off your hands—furniture, appliances in working condition, building materials, and even some electronics. For metal items, several scrap yards in nearby Oskaloosa will actually pay you for copper, aluminum, and steel, turning your "junk" into cash.

For smaller loads, consider renting a trailer from O'Reilly Auto Parts in Oskaloosa (about $25-35 per day) and making a trip to the landfill yourself. The landfill charges are typically $45-65 per ton for most household waste, making this option economical for pickup-truck-sized loads.

Questions to Ask Local Providers

When contacting local haulers (check with businesses based in Oskaloosa, Ottumwa, or even smaller operations in nearby towns like Beacon), ask specific questions:

- Do you charge by volume or weight? (Volume pricing often benefits those with lighter, bulky items)

- Is there a minimum fee? (Important for small loads)

- Do you offer discounts for seniors, veterans, or multiple-service bookings?

- What items have additional disposal fees? (Mattresses, appliances with Freon, and electronics often cost extra)

Remember that the "cheapest" option isn't always the one with the lowest upfront quote. Consider reliability, insurance coverage, and whether the company properly recycles or donates usable items. In our close community, word-of-mouth recommendations matter—ask neighbors who they've used and been happy with.

By combining these local strategies, you can efficiently clear out unwanted items while keeping more money in your pocket, all while supporting the regional economy that serves our University Park community.
